Bathrooms require additional consideration because electricity and water share the same space. Always check the stated IP rating and installation guidance for the individual light you choose, as suitability depends on where it will be positioned within the bathroom.
A qualified electrician can advise which fittings are appropriate for your particular layout and install them in the correct location.

A bulkhead is an enclosed, robust style of light originally associated with maritime and industrial settings. Its distinctive construction and characterful shape make it an effective choice for bathrooms when the individual fitting is rated as suitable for the intended position.
An IP rating indicates the level of protection a fitting provides against things such as moisture and water. Different parts of a bathroom have different requirements, so always check the specification of the individual light and ask a qualified electrician if you’re unsure.
